OnNewDiaTrendTimeInt
OnNewDiaTrendTimeInt picture event
Declaration
Global handler:
ENTRY OnNewDiaTrendTimeInt(IN INT _refId, IN TIME _bt, IN TIME _et, IN INT _case, IN INT _subCase)
; script actions
END OnNewDiaTrendTimeInt
Special handler:
ENTRY XXX_OnNewDiaTrendTimeInt(IN TIME _bt, IN TIME _et, IN INT _case, IN INT _subCase)
; script actions
END XXX_OnNewDiaTrendTimeIntParameters
_refId | Parameter of the INT type (required for global handler). |
XXX | Name of the Reference variable connected to graphic object (without the character "_"). |
_bt, _ec | Displayed time interval (begin time and end time). |
_case | Input parameter of the INT type (see the table below). |
_subCase | Input parameter of the INT type - specifies the use of the parameter _case (see the table below). |
Description
The picture event is being generated by displayer of the Graph type, whenever the time interval displayed in the displayer is being changed. The parameters _bt and _et represents new time interval. The parameter _case, according to the following table, determines the type of the event, when the time interval changed and the parameter _subCase specifies the use of the parameter _case:
value of parameter _case | Event type |
0 | First opening of the graph - immediately after opening the graph, or after calling the %HI_SetConnectedObj function. |
1 | When the user defines a time interval on time axis. If:
|
2 | Use of a zoom. If:
|
3 | Time interval change caused by a data shift in live graph. If:
|
!!! Calling the %HI_SetDiagTimes function doesn't activate the picture event OnNewDiaTrendTimeInt !!!
